This blueberry pie filling is made with frozen berries. Cover and store in the refrigerator.
Ingredients
- 2 cups mashed frozen blueberries
- 6 tablespoons cold water , divided
- 0.75 cups honey , or to taste
- 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
- 0.5 teaspoons ground cinnamon
- 0.25 teaspoons ground nutmeg
- 2 tablespoons cornstarch
- 2 tablespoons tapioca flour
- 2 tablespoons arrowroot flour
Instructions
-
1
Combine mashed blueberries with 2 tablespoons of cold water in a saucepan over low heat. Heat until boiling, stirring to avoid sticking. Stir in honey, lemon juice, cinnamon, and nutmeg.
-
2
Mix remaining 4 tablespoons cold water with cornstarch, tapioca flour, and arrowroot flour to form an even, milky solution with no lumps. Add this slowly to boiling berry mixture while stirring evenly. Remove from heat and let cool.
